> Self Learning Optimisation
A system where the control automatically
calculates the turn on time to ensure the building is up to temperature
for the programmed time.
> Holiday Feature
5 Holiday periods can be programmed on
these products. During this time, the night set back temperature will be
maintained.
> Override Facility
Quickly and easily override the
programmed switching time without the need to re-program the entire
system.
> Security Coding
Prevent unauthorised tampering of the
Heatmiser program settings.
>
Frost Protection
Built in frost protection facility to
protect the fabric of the building.
Multiple Fan Operation
Three modes of fan operation can be
selected. Summer fan, where the fan output is activated above the set
temperature. Constant fan, where the fan is activated constantly
throughout the programmed time. Manual, where the user can operate the fan
manually using the fan button.

These products offer remote facility and so are ideal when the
control will be installed away from the heated area.
|
Heatmiser Eclipse
The Heatmiser Eclipse has
been specifically designed for radiant heating and is
therefore supplied with a remote radiant sensor. The
Heatmiser Eclipse is the ideal choice when a simple mains
output is required. On/Off control is provided on this
model.
|
Heatmiser Mistral 1
The Heatmiser
Mistral 1 is ideal for either radiant or warm air
applications. Additional features for radiant heating
systems include pre and post purge and proving switch. The
Heatmiser Mistral 1 offers two types of control, On/Off &
Hi/Low control
|
 |
 |
|
Heatmiser
Economy
The Heatmiser
Economy has been designed for warm air heater applications
and is therefore supplied with a remote air sensor. The
Economy gives the option of wiring out to the heaters in
mains or low voltage. On/Off control is provided on this
model.
|
Heatmiser Mistral 2
The Heatmiser
Mistral 2 is our most comprehensive single zone optimiser.
The Mistral 2 has a third control type, 0-10v modulation.
The modulating band can be adjusted from 1-10°C.
This control is capable of controlling any radiant or warm
air system.
